Memphis City Park

Memphis City Park in Texas offers a dispersed camping experience with flat terrain and open spaces. Temperatures can range from highs in the 90s during summer to lows in the 30s in winter. Nearby, campers can explore the Red River Valley Museum and the Caprock Canyons State Park, providing opportunities for cultural and outdoor activities.

Pleasant surprise, cheap camping in West TX

Husband and I found Memphis a really pleasant and convenient overnight stop from CO to Louisiana. $15 payable online on the city website. After hours, we called the police station, and they let us in. Super friendly and great value for the price! (Felt a little safer knowing the gate is locked overnight, too.) Was just us and 1 RV. Might be less pleasant if there were more rigs, tho.

We had plenty room to charge the Tesla overnight on the 50amp and pitch a tent on comfortable, level grassy ground in some shade. Would definitely return!

Could hear a little highway noise and the train, but that's just west Texas.

Overnight Stay

This was an overnight stay for our trip from home in East Texas to Utah.
Hookups are 30 or 50 amp. There is water at each site but it was off for season.
Pay at the police station. There is a Dropbox with envelopes. $15 a night.
Location was fine for our 35 foot 5th wheel. We were disappointed by the amount of trash around the area. Also was a homeless person staying in a tent The person let his dog roam and almost got into fights with our German Shepherd.
If not for the trash and homeless person this could be a good cheap overnight.
